(Web Desk): Ukraine’s parliament has appointed Yulia Svyrydenko as the country’s new Prime Minister amid the ongoing war with Russia.
The 39-year-old Yulia Svyrydenko previously served as Deputy Prime Minister. Her appointment aims to enhance the government's effectiveness during wartime and boost the country's domestic defense industry.
President Volodymyr Zelensky expressed hope that the new government will increase the share of domestically produced weapons on the battlefield to 50% within the next six months. He also emphasized the need to strengthen cooperation with allied nations and ease regulations to support the struggling economy.
In a post on X (formerly Twitter), Yulia stated that her government will work swiftly, with a focus on military supplies, expanding defense production, and advancing technology.
Former Prime Minister Denys Shmyhal has been appointed as the new Defense Minister, and several other key positions in the government have also been reshuffled.
Ukraine is currently facing severe financial challenges and may face a budget deficit of nearly $19 billion next year. Yulia has announced a comprehensive audit of financial operations and plans for large-scale privatization.
Meanwhile, the opposition has raised concerns over the new government's autonomy. However, President Zelensky asserted that his team is fully prepared and ready to confront all upcoming challenges.
